Overview

PT7C433833AZEEX from Diodes Incorporated is a real-time clock (RTC) module with I²C interface, 32.768 kHz crystal oscillator, 56×8-bit RAM, battery backup support, and programmable square-wave output at 1 Hz / 4.096 kHz / 8.192 kHz / 32.768 kHz. It operates from 2.7 V to 5.5 V and maintains timekeeping during main power loss using a 3 V lithium cell on VBAT.

Technical Context

The PT7C433833AZEEX integrates a precision 32.768 kHz crystal oscillator with built-in 20 pF load capacitors and supports external crystal tuning via 4 pF external caps. Its oscillator stop flag (OSF) detects crystal failure within 100 ms and latches status for system diagnostics.

I²C communication uses standard- and fast-mode timing (tLOW ≥1.3 μs, tHIGH ≥0.6 μs, CB ≤400 pF), with open-drain SDA/SQW/OUT pins requiring external pull-ups. The device supports both 12- and 24-hour time formats, century bit–capable calendar registers (00–99 years), and automatic address increment during sequential reads/writes.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Interface I²C bus, 7-bit slave address 0xD0 (write) / 0xD1 (read), compatible with standard & fast mode (≤400 kHz)
Supply Voltage 2.7 V to 5.5 V (VCC); 1.3 V to 3.7 V (VBAT) - enables seamless switchover during main power loss
Timekeeping Accuracy Dependent on 32.768 kHz crystal (CL = 12.5 pF); internal oscillator circuit optimized for ±20 ppm stability with proper layout
Square-Wave Output Programmable frequencies: 1 Hz, 4.096 kHz, 8.192 kHz, or 32.768 kHz - selectable via RS1/RS0 bits in Control register
Power Consumption Active current: 40–120 μA (VCC = 3.3 V); standby current: 30–100 μA; VBAT data retention: ≤300 nA (VBAT = 3.7 V)
Memory 56 × 8-bit SRAM - retains user data during VCC dropout while powered by VBAT
Oscillator Monitoring Oscillator Stop Flag (OSF) detects crystal failure and sets bit in Control register; delay ≤100 ms over full voltage/temp range

Pinout & Package

PT7C433833AZEEX is packaged in an 8-pin TDFN (2 mm × 3 mm, ZE code), with wettable flank leads for automated optical inspection. Thermal pad exposed on underside improves thermal dissipation in high-density PCB layouts.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
X1 Crytal input / external oscillator input Accepts 32.768 kHz crystal (CL = 12.5 pF) or external oscillator signal; disables internal oscillator when driven externally
X2 Crytal output / oscillator output Floated when external oscillator drives X1; connects to crystal's second terminal otherwise
SCL I²C serial clock input Open-drain compatible; requires external pull-up; defines timing for all I²C transfers
SDA I²C serial data bidirectional Open-drain I/O; requires external pull-up; supports read/write of time/calendar/RAM/control registers
SQW/OUT Programmable square-wave output Open-drain output; configurable frequency; operates from VCC or VBAT; used for wake-up, timing reference, or interrupt signaling
VCC Main supply input Primary power source (2.7–5.5 V); enables full register access; drops below VPF (1.5–2.0 V) triggers battery-only timekeeping mode
VBAT Backup supply input Connects to 3 V lithium coin cell; powers RTC and RAM during VCC loss; UL-recognized to prevent reverse charging
GND Ground reference Common return path for VCC, VBAT, and I/O signals; must be low-impedance and isolated from noisy digital ground planes

FAQ

What is the function of the OSF (Oscillator Stop Flag) bit in the Control register?

The OSF bit (bit 5 of register 07h) indicates whether the internal 32.768 kHz oscillator has stopped due to crystal failure, disconnection, or excessive load capacitance mismatch. It is latched until cleared by writing '0' to the bit, enabling firmware to detect and log timekeeping faults before corrupted timestamps propagate through the system.

Can PT7C433833AZEEX operate without an external crystal?

No - the device requires either a 32.768 kHz crystal connected between X1 and X2, or an external 32.768 kHz oscillator signal applied to X1 (with X2 floated). The internal oscillator circuit is not functional without one of these sources; there is no internal RC oscillator or factory-trimmed alternative.

How does the VCC-to-VBAT switchover behave during power failure?

When VCC falls below the power-fail threshold (VPF = 1.5–2.0 V), the device automatically disables register access but continues timekeeping and RAM retention using VBAT. Reads/writes resume only after VCC rises above VPF and a 2 ms recovery delay elapses - ensuring register consistency after brownout recovery.

Is the SQW/OUT pin capable of driving a microcontroller interrupt input directly?

Yes - SQW/OUT is an open-drain output compatible with standard CMOS logic levels. When pulled up to VCC or VBAT (via 4.7 kΩ–10 kΩ resistor), it can assert a low-level interrupt to a GPIO pin configured with falling-edge detection, enabling precise wake-up or periodic task triggering without additional level-shifting circuitry.
